
Housing costs in Penhook?
A typical home costs
$436,500, which is 29.1% more expensive than the national average of
$338,100 and 27.2% more expensive than the average Virginia home, at
$343,200.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Penhook costs
$850 per month, which is 39.3% cheaper than the national average of
$1,400 and 15.3% cheaper than the state average of
$980.
